Damaged Siding Replacement in Danbury, CT
Damaged siding replacement services involve removing and replacing sections of siding that have been compromised due to weather, impact, or age. This service covers a variety of siding materials, including v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and aluminum, ensuring that property owners can restore the appearance and integrity of their exteriors. Homeowners typically seek siding replacement when they notice issues such as cracks, warping, rot, or holes, which can lead to further damage if left unaddressed. Understanding the extent of the damage and the type of siding installed is important before requesting this service, as it helps determine the scope and materials needed for a proper repair.
Before requesting damaged siding replacement, property owners should evaluate the severity of the damage and consider whether the affected area requires a full replacement or patching. It is also useful to know the age of the existing siding and any previous repairs that may influence the selection of new materials. Proper assessment ensures that the replacement process restores the property’s curb appeal, prevents water intrusion, and maintains the overall structural integrity of the building. Damaged Siding Replacement Questions
What causes siding to become damaged? Damage can result from severe weather, impacts, moisture infiltration, or aging materials over time.
How do I know if my siding needs replacement? Signs include cracks, warping, missing sections, or extensive mold and rot that cannot be repaired effectively.
What types of siding materials are commonly replaced? Vinyl, wood, fiber cement, and metal siding are frequently replaced due to damage or wear.
What should property owners consider before replacing damaged siding? It’s important to evaluate the extent of damage, material options, and compatibility with existing exterior features.
